Market Overview:


The global 2,2-difluoroethanol market is expected to grow at a CAGR of 5.5% during the forecast period from 2018 to 2030. The growth in this market can be attributed to the increasing demand for 2,2-difluoroethanol from various applications such as agricultural intermediate, pharmaceutical intermediates and other applications. In terms of volume, the Asia Pacific region is expected to dominate the global 2,2-difluoroethanol market during the forecast period.
